NEW YORK, NY / ACCESSWIRE / February 2, 2023 / Laxxon Medical, a pharma-technology company pioneering innovative 3D screen printed pharmaceutical solutions, announced today their participation in the BIO CEO & Investor Conference taking place at the New York Marriott Marquis on February 6-9, 2023.
Helmut Kerschbaumer, Chief Executive Officer and Chairman of Laxxon Medical, and Alexander Ruckdaeschel, Chief Strategy Director, will be available for one-on-one investor meetings with registered conference attendees. ABOUT LAXXON MEDICAL
Laxxon Medical is a pharma-technology company pioneering innovative 3D screen printed pharmaceutical solutions through SPID®-Technology (Screen Printing Innovational Drug Technology), an additive 3D screen printing technology and manufacturing process. Laxxon Medical holds the exclusive worldwide rights to the use and application of SPID®-Technology for the development, manufacture, and commercialization of pharmaceutical dosage forms.
Through Laxxon Medical's SPID®-Technology, it is possible for the first time to develop oral, transdermal and implantable dosage forms which yield tailored release of active ingredients through the geometric shaping and heterogeneous distribution of active ingredients.
